Bracha Mirsky R.N., C.P.I.C.
Bracha Graduated with Honors from the Seneca College School of Nursing in 1979 and started her career at the Branson Hospital in the GYN and Surgery wards. In 1998 Bracha trained as a Labor Coach and after completing her studies as a Certified Parent and Infant Consultant in 1999, was invited to join the St. Elizabeth's Nurse's Maternal and Infant Care Team. She has volunteered with the Discoveries program, assisting young children with severe cognitive disorders, and with her local Family and Child services assisting families with parenting issues. The Mirsky's have volunteered as a family with the Reena foundation, and received recognition for their efforts in working with the developmentally challenged. The family has continued it's involvement with the community as a short term foster family for the past 8 years. Bracha is a published author, contributing several short stories on her experiences as a mother of Triplets and Twins in the book, "Finding Our Way". She is currently finishing a new book on parenting, based on the counseling she has given parents and her own parenting journey, with the challenges and rewards of raising "multiple" children and the insights the adventure has given her.
